Understanding Algorithmic Trading and AI
Algorithmic trading, often powered by AI, involves using pre-programmed instructions to carry out trades. These algorithms can be designed to execute a variety of strategies, from simple price-following to complex machine learning models that adapt to market conditions. The core principle is to remove human intervention from the execution phase, ensuring speed, accuracy, and discipline.

The Role of AI in Risk Management for Crypto Traders
Beyond profit generation, AI plays a critical role in managing the inherent risks associated with cryptocurrency trading. AI systems can monitor portfolio exposure, identify potential downturns, and automatically adjust positions to mitigate losses. This proactive approach to risk management is invaluable in a market known for its extreme volatility.
By analyzing a multitude of factors, including market volatility indices, news sentiment, and on-chain data, AI can provide early warnings of potential market instability.
